JAMSHEDPUR – St. Mary’s English High School has commenced a 10-day Summer Camp, spanning from May 8th to May 18th, 2024, to offer students purposeful activities during their summer vacation. The camp, conceptualized and organized by the school’s Sports Department, aims to promote students’ well-being through a diverse range of activities and sports.

During the inauguration, Akash emphasized the significance of physical activities and encouraged students to take their fitness regimes seriously.

He stressed the importance of maintaining an active lifestyle and the benefits it brings to overall well-being.

The Summer Camp features an array of engaging activities, including Handball, Basketball, Football, Adventure Sports, Music, Dance, and Zumba sessions.

This diverse selection ensures that students can explore their interests and develop new skills in a fun and supportive environment.

The Sports Department of St. Mary’s English High School has meticulously planned and organized the event under the guidance of School Principal Father Vernon D’souza and Vice Principal Father Alex Darwin.
